1938 - 2022 - MRS EDITH "EDIE" NANCY TAYLOR, of Lethbridge, beloved wife of Ken Taylor, passed away peacefully and surrounded by her loving family at the Chinook Regional Hospital on Sunday, December 4, 2022 at the age of 84 years. 

Edie was survived by her children: Tracy Taylor, Alan (Christy) Taylor, Jim (Cyndil) Taylor, Derek (Lorna) Taylor, and Lana Lorincz  and son-in-law Mel Rhodes; and her grandchildren: Braydon and Megan Giesbrecht, Harrison and Ava Taylor, Allison Taylor, Liam and Brennen Taylor, Dustan and Chad Leask, and Stewart and William Rhodes as well as numerous great-grandchildren.  

She was predeceased by her daughter Rhea Rhodes and grandson Andrew Lorincz.  

Edie was born July 30, 1938 in Notikewin, Alberta to Tip Lafoy and Alice Lafoy. She worked as an electrologist, as well as at numerous clothing stores in Lethbridge. She loved fashion, and always strived to look her best. She loved to share her gift of music by singing and playing her guitar for friends and family.  

Ken and Edie, along with their family, lived in Grand Prairie as well as Fort St. John for many years before moving to Lethbridge. They also enjoyed their vacation home in Yuma, Arizona for the past 26 years.  

Ken and Edie were very involved in their church, until the time of Edie's illness, and she had faith in prayer. 

She will be dearly missed as she made such an impact on every life she touched, in true Edie fashion.

Edie joined our LaFoy/Lafoy family ancestry group several years ago and was very excited to learn about the 125 plus LaFoy cousins she had and her family history and heritage. She was also able to learn more about her father and the circumstances of his death in Holland during the Second World War with the South Albertas (Tank Regiment). There he liberated the town of Bergen-Op-Zoom only to be KIA in action the next day when she was very young. Tip Orlando LaFoy is buried in the homeland of Edie's Great Grandfather Jacob Marinus LaFoy (Lavooij) who immigrated to New York in the 1840's with his father Dejinis Lavooij (Dennis LaFoy) and sisters. Edie was often commenting and always happy to learn something new about her LaFoy family. Sad to see her go ...
